Frequently Asked Questions

How much does a Financial Analyst make in Madison, WI?

The estimated median salary for a Financial Analyst in Madison is $101,888 per year (2026). This is derived from the national BLS median of $99,890 adjusted by Madison's cost of living index (102). The typical salary range runs from $73,144 (25th percentile) to $143,891 (75th percentile), with top earners reaching $192,647.

Is Madison affordable for a Financial Analyst?

On a $101,888 annual salary, a Financial Analyst in Madison would spend approximately 17.7% of gross monthly income on median rent ($1,499/month). This is well within the 28% affordability threshold, making Madison relatively affordable for this profession. The median home price of $380,000 is 3.7Γ— the annual salary.

How does a Financial Analyst's salary compare to Madison's overall income?

Madison's median household income is $74,200. A Financial Analyst earning the city-adjusted median of $101,888 earns 37.3% more than the typical Madison household β€” placing them solidly in the middle-to-upper income tier for the city.
